Find the distance between the two points. (-1, 6), (2, 8) Round to the nearest hundredth
MakcuM [25]

Answer:

d = \sqrt{13} or d = 3.61

Step-by-step explanation:

d= \sqrt{(x_2-x_1)^2+(y_2-y_1)^2}\\d= \sqrt{(2-(-1))^2+(8-6)^2}\\d= \sqrt{(3)^2+(2)^2}\\d= \sqrt{9+4}\\d= \sqrt{13}
